Transaction 98658ed340123c868d8e5b55e075c344bb1f35a5704844c5283d6fe04d25cb1b
1 Input
1 Output
-
98658ed340123c868d8e5b55e075c344bb1f35a5704844c5283d6fe04d25cb1b:0
- value
- 17526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a6ce74c013818d0a41f0188679de1e77aa5a60f5 OP_EQUAL
- address
- MP79j6JgXvYhcANvvKpENLZPqkVzwbyqsi